We are seeking a skilled Aftersales Technician for Melbourne to join and become an integral Cadillac and GMSV team member. Your primary responsibility is ensuring the long-term satisfaction of our customers by providing high-quality aftersales support. You will be completing all vehicle related work, you strive to support both internal and external customers across a wide range of tasks including, pre-delivery, service and warranty repairs, both on site and at customers’ locations using mobile service facilities.    

You will work very closely with the GM ANZ Aftersales and New Vehicle Sales team to ensure all issues impacting customer satisfaction and internal operations are understood and improvement opportunities are executed.  

Your key responsibilities will include:  

  • Receiving new vehicle deliveries  

  • Preparing new vehicles to a level that provides the highest levels of customer satisfaction 

  • Complete vehicle servicing in line with internal standards  

  • Effectively diagnose and repair vehicles using a high level of technical ability and following all relevant GM process’ and policies 

  • Collect and feedback relevant technical information on product faults and diagnosis through GM product information reports 

  • Road test vehicles making sure the vehicle is returned to customer in the best operating condition possible  

Support the Aftersales Manager in delivering exceptional customer experience including. 

  • Customer bookings and vehicle check in  

  • Communicating with customers throughout the service experience

  • Customer vehicle collection 

  • For all vehicles processed through the workshop, escalate any product issues identified to relevant departments 

This is a 12-month fixed term position with a view to permanency.

About You:   

You have a strong technical understanding of the latest automotive technologies and operation of features including EV systems and a strong understanding of vehicle diagnostic and repair techniques and tools. You have a sound knowledge and understanding of Dealership Aftersales operations.  A Knowledge of GM vehicles systems and repair procedures highly regarded, however, not mandatory. 

  • Trade qualification as an Automotive Technician or Electrician 

  • Experience with EVs would be highly regarded 

  • Strong knowledge of Dealer service information, diagnostic and reprogramming systems/tools  

  • Experience with GM’s technical systems/tools (Techline Connect, MDI, Tech2, TIS2WEB, SI, GM Global connect) would be an advantage   

  • Able to interpret technical information (schematics, specifications, parts information, service information and procedures)  

  • Highly skilled at resolving technical product issues. 

  • Valid Driver’s license
